Mon 14, 6-7.30pm: "Palestine Past and Present with Rashid Khalidi" webinar is organised, in commemoration of the first anniversary of the war in Gaza, by Alternative Policy Solutions (APS) and the Middle East Studies Program (MESP) at the AUC.  Renowned historian Rashid Khalidi’s most recent book, The Hundred Years’ War on Palestine came out in 2020, to much acclaim. Over the past twelve months, the war in Gaza added more urgency to a reading of this compelling account of the history of Palestine. In the words of Khalidi: “While much has changed since 7 October, the horrific events of the past six months are not unique, and do not stand outside history”. To be moderated by Rabab El-Mahdi, Associate Professor at the Department of Political Science, AUC. The link: https://e.cglink.me/2kZ/r300107161

Tue 15, 7-8pm (Online): Join the virtual discussion of the book Making Routes: Mobility and the Politics of Migration in the Global South (AUC Press, 2024), a rich interdisciplinary study of the diversity and dynamics of the migrations of displaced peoples across the Global South. The discussion will be with book editors Gerda Heck, Eda Sevinin, Elena Habersky and Carlos Sandoval-García, with contributor Kudakwashe Vanyoro and in conversation with discussant Sujata Ramachandran.
